Fundamentals: Ultrasonic cleaning is one of the most modern cleaning methods. It achieves maximum cleanliness of the treated parts, even in places which are difficult to access, while being extremely gentle on the material to be cleaned. Optimum ultrasonic cleaning depends essentially on four factors: cleaning device cleaning chemicals temperature time Applications: suitable for removing grease, oils, fluxes, grinding and polishing abrasives, paint residue, oxide layers, scales etc. can be used for ferrous and non-ferrous materials, plastics, glass etc. (mechanical, electronic, optical and medical components) Ultrasonic cleaning terms ultrasonic vibrating systems: the high frequency (HF) energy generated from an ultrasound generator is converted from piezoelectrical vibration systems into mechanical energy and is introduced into the bath fluid. This results in millions of microscopic vacuum beads that implode through pressure variations. This produces highly effective liquid jets which remove the dirt particles from the surfaces of the material being cleaned. sweep function: with this function, a homogeneous sonic field distribution through continuous displacement of the sound pressure is achieved. The result is optimum distribution of the cleaning capacity in the cleaning bath. degas and autodegas function: new cleaning liquid is saturated with air. The bath liquid is degassed to optimise the ultrasonic effect. Pulse function: connectible, for electronic increase in performance. About 20% more vacuum bubbles compared to the sweep function (model series X-tra basic, XL and X-tra line). Selection of the suitable cleaning tub The useful dimensions of the cleaning tub, eventually also of the cleaning basket, depend on the dimensions of the parts to be cleaned and their positioning in the cleaning tub! Individual parts can be cleaned and several parts or bulk material can be cleaned simultaneously. Lateral sound 2-/3-lateral sound: The build-up of the 2-side sound is functionally similar to the ground-born sound, only that the vibration systems are arranged horizontally in front and behind. Advantages: Complex components (for instance, cylinder heads, flanges) can be filled with sound from 2 sides at the same time (from 3 sides with 3-lateral fractioning), i.e. the turning of the component from 2 or 3 sides is omitted for cleaning, [ minimises costs and time. Furthermore, the dirt particles cleaned away during 2-lateral fractioning cleaning sink to the floor whereby supersonic sounding of the part takes place more intensively than for ground-borne sound. 2-side sound with optional phase shift: At normal lateral sound, maximum and minimum stationary sound pressure is built up. This results in cleaning of the parts that is not evenly distributed. An optimisation can be achieved by means of horizontal oscillation. This task is performed electronically with the phase control. This means that active cavitation bubbles are directed through the cleaning bath. Application: In parts, which need for cleaning tasks uniform sound distribution, e.g. in mirrored surfaces in the glass or metal area. Other advantage: Cleaning time reduced. 950
